Vajravarahi, or Dorje Pagmo, is a manifestation of Vajra Yogini-- a wisdom dakini whose essence is considered to be the mother of all Buddhas. Her importance to tantric practices is paramount, and she is closely associated with many Chod practices. In particular, Vahravarahi is the Samboghakaya dakini who it visualized in the Dudjom Tersar Troma Nagmo Chod practice. She holds in her right hand a driguk, and in her left a kapala-- a khatvanga rests in the krook of her left arm.
